駆 (readings: く, か; Japanese kanji) means “Drive / Run / Gallop / Advance”. It is a Jōyō kanji taught in Japanese secondary school (junior & senior high) — the 高手 · Master tier beyond the grade 1–6 Kyōiku set, and appears in words such as 駆使 (command of).
